《解锁人工智能应用创新的核心技术方案》

在当今科技飞速发展的时代,人工智能已成为众多领域变革的关键驱动力。其应用创新案例不断涌现,涵盖医疗、金融、交通等各个方面。要实现真正有深度且具创新性的人工智能应用,需从多方面构建完善的技术解决方案。
一、数据处理与管理
数据是人工智能的基石。首先,要确保数据的高质量收集。这意味着需从多个可靠的数据源获取数据,并且要对数据进行严格的清洗工作,去除其中的噪声、错误以及重复的数据点。例如在医疗影像诊断的人工智能应用中,收集的影像数据可能存在拍摄角度不佳、图像模糊等问题,通过细致的数据清洗可以提高后续模型训练的准确性。
在数据标注方面,要采用专业且统一的标注标准。对于不同类型的数据,如文本、图像、音频等,标注的方式和要求各不相同。以图像数据标注为例,对于物体识别应用,需要准确标注出物体的类别、位置、边界等信息。精准的数据标注能够让人工智能模型更好地理解数据特征,从而提升其性能。
同时,建立高效的数据存储和管理系统至关重要。随着数据量的不断增大,传统的数据库可能无法满足需求。可以采用分布式文件系统,如Ceph等,它能够实现数据的分布式存储,提高存储的可靠性和扩展性。并且通过数据索引和元数据管理等手段,方便快速地检索和调用数据,为人工智能模型的训练和应用提供有力支持。
二、模型构建与优化
选择合适的人工智能模型架构是应用创新的关键一步。对于不同的应用场景,如预测性维护中的时间序列数据处理,可能适合采用循环神经网络(RNN)及其变体,如长短期记忆网络(LSTM)或门控循环单元(GRU);而对于图像分类等任务,卷积神经网络(CNN)往往能展现出优异的性能。
在模型训练过程中,要合理设置训练参数。学习率的选择尤为重要,过大的学习率可能导致模型无法收敛,而过小的学习率则会使训练过程过于缓慢。可以采用自适应学习率算法,如Adagrad、Adadelta等,根据模型训练的进展动态调整学习率,提高训练效率。
此外,为了防止模型过拟合,需要运用正则化技术。常见的正则化方法包括L1正则化和L2正则化,它们通过在损失函数中添加惩罚项,限制模型参数的大小,使得模型在训练数据上的表现不会过于“完美”,从而提高其在未见过的数据上的泛化能力。同时,还可以采用Dropout技术,在训练过程中随机丢弃一部分神经元,增加模型的随机性和鲁棒性。
模型的优化不仅仅局限于训练阶段,在模型部署后,还需要根据实际应用的反馈进行持续优化。例如,通过收集用户的使用数据,分析模型在实际应用中的错误和不足,针对性地对模型进行微调或重新训练,以不断提升模型的性能。
三、算法创新与融合
人工智能领域的算法不断发展,为应用创新提供了更多的可能性。一方面,要关注传统算法的改进和创新。以搜索算法为例,在信息检索应用中,传统的基于关键词的搜索算法可能无法满足用户对精准信息的需求。通过引入语义理解的算法,如词向量模型(Word2Vec)及其扩展,能够将文本转换为具有语义信息的向量表示,从而实现基于语义的搜索,提高搜索的准确性和相关性。
另一方面,要注重不同算法的融合应用。比如在智能安防领域,将目标检测算法(如YOLO、Faster R-CNN等)与行为分析算法相结合。首先通过目标检测算法识别出监控画面中的人物、车辆等目标,然后利用行为分析算法对这些目标的行为进行分析,判断是否存在异常行为,如人员的闯入禁区、车辆的违规停放等。这种算法的融合能够更全面、准确地实现安防监控的功能。
四、计算资源优化与分配
人工智能应用的运行往往需要大量的计算资源,包括CPU、GPU等。在计算资源有限的情况下,如何优化分配这些资源成为关键问题。
对于GPU的使用,可以采用多GPU并行计算的方式。通过将模型训练或推理任务分配到多个GPU上同时进行,能够大大提高计算速度。例如在深度学习模型的训练中,使用NVIDIA的多GPU技术,如数据并行和模型并行的方法,实现不同GPU之间的协同工作,缩短训练时间。
同时,要合理利用CPU的资源。虽然GPU在深度学习计算中具有优势,但CPU在数据预处理、模型部署后的一些逻辑处理等方面仍然起着重要作用。可以通过优化CPU的线程调度,提高CPU的利用率,使其与GPU的工作更好地配合,实现整个计算系统的高效运行。
此外,还可以采用云计算平台提供的弹性计算资源。云计算平台能够根据应用的需求动态分配计算资源,当应用在训练或运行过程中需要更多资源时,可以及时申请增加;当资源闲置时,可以释放部分资源以降低成本。这样既保证了人工智能应用的顺利进行,又能有效控制成本。
五、安全与隐私保护
随着人工智能应用的广泛深入,安全与隐私问题日益凸显。在数据收集和存储过程中,要采用加密技术对数据进行保护。例如,使用对称加密算法(如AES)对敏感数据进行加密,确保数据在传输和存储过程中的保密性。
在模型训练方面,要防止模型被恶意攻击。比如,通过对抗训练等手段提高模型的对抗鲁棒性,使其能够抵御对抗样本的攻击。对抗样本是指通过在原始样本上添加微小的扰动,使得模型做出错误的判断。通过在训练过程中引入对抗样本,让模型学会识别和抵御这种攻击,提高模型的安全性。
同时,在应用过程中,要严格遵守隐私政策,确保用户的隐私不被侵犯。例如,在医疗人工智能应用中,患者的个人信息和诊断结果等都属于隐私范畴,要通过技术手段和管理措施确保这些信息仅在合法授权的范围内使用,不得泄露给无关人员。
综上所述,要实现人工智能应用创新,需要从数据处理与管理、模型构建与优化、算法创新与融合、计算资源优化与分配以及安全与隐私保护等多方面入手,构建一套完整且完善的技术解决方案。只有这样,才能推动人工智能应用在各个领域的深入发展,为社会带来更多的价值。

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注